A recent discussion among fans has ignited a debate about character depth in popular anime series. As one viewer praises Deku and the Nomu from My Hero Academia, reactions suggest not everyone shares this enthusiasm for the latter. Are these characters truly worthy of admiration?

Context of the Debate

Fans are sharing their thoughts on character representation in the anime community, particularly in forums and user boards. One fan highlights their friend's preference for Deku while puzzling over the allure of the Nomu, often described as a mere zombie. The sentiment is mixed, sparking different interpretations and reactions.

Key Themes Emerging from the Comments

  • Character Depth: Many fans argue that Nomu lacks the necessary depth. A commenter noted, "I'm pretty sure he would know Nomu was just a zombie if he watched the episodes?"

  • Dekuโ€™s Growth: On the other hand, support for Deku continues with claims of his resilience and development. A fan remarked, "He goes from being this shy nervous guy to being beloved by his class."

  • Nostalgic Impact: Some users reflect on their fondness for moments in the series. One mention of the USJ Nomu as "more iconic and memorable than the other nomus" suggests it still holds a strong place in fan conversations.
